Why is Healthy Soil Important?
Healthy soil is the foundation of life on Earth, acting as a critical interface between the atmosphere, biosphere, hydrosphere, and lithosphere. It is the cornerstone of food security, clean water, and a stable climate, vital for human survival and the well-being of our planet.
The Multifaceted Importance of Healthy Soil
Healthy soil is far more than just dirt. It’s a complex and dynamic ecosystem teeming with life, performing a myriad of essential functions that directly impact our health, economy, and environment. Neglecting its health has dire consequences.
Supporting Plant Growth and Food Production
Perhaps the most obvious importance of healthy soil is its role in supporting plant growth. Healthy soil provides plants with the essential nutrients, water, and oxygen they need to thrive. The intricate web of soil organisms, including bacteria, fungi, and earthworms, break down organic matter, releasing nutrients in a form that plants can readily absorb. A healthy soil structure also allows for good drainage and aeration, preventing waterlogging and ensuring sufficient oxygen for root respiration. Without healthy soil, our ability to produce sufficient and nutritious food is severely compromised, leading to food insecurity and malnutrition.
Regulating Water Resources
Healthy soil acts like a natural sponge, absorbing and filtering rainwater. Its porous structure allows water to infiltrate the ground, replenishing groundwater aquifers and reducing surface runoff. This process helps to prevent flooding and erosion, ensuring a more stable water supply during dry periods. Healthy soil also filters out pollutants, preventing them from contaminating our water sources. In contrast, degraded soil loses its ability to absorb and retain water, leading to increased runoff, soil erosion, and decreased water quality.
Mitigating Climate Change
Soil plays a crucial role in the global carbon cycle. Healthy soil acts as a significant carbon sink, storing vast amounts of carbon in the form of organic matter. This carbon sequestration helps to mitigate climate change by reducing the concentration of carbon dioxide in the atmosphere. Conversely, when soil is degraded through practices like deforestation, intensive agriculture, and overgrazing, the stored carbon is released back into the atmosphere, contributing to global warming. Promoting soil health is therefore essential for achieving our climate goals.
Supporting Biodiversity
Healthy soil is a biodiversity hotspot, teeming with a vast array of organisms, from microscopic bacteria and fungi to larger creatures like earthworms and insects. This soil biodiversity is essential for maintaining healthy soil function. These organisms contribute to nutrient cycling, decomposition, soil structure formation, and pest control. Destroying soil health through practices like monoculture farming and the use of chemical pesticides can decimate soil biodiversity, disrupting ecosystem processes and reducing the resilience of agricultural systems.
Protecting Human Health
The health of our soil is directly linked to our own health. Healthy soil produces nutrient-rich food, providing us with the vitamins and minerals we need to thrive. Soil microorganisms also produce compounds that have antibiotic and antifungal properties, protecting us from disease. Exposure to soil microorganisms has also been linked to improved mental health and well-being. Conversely, contaminated soil can expose us to harmful pollutants, such as heavy metals and pesticides, posing a serious threat to our health.

H3: What exactly is soil health?
Soil health, also referred to as soil quality, is the capacity of a soil to function within ecosystem and land-use boundaries to sustain biological productivity, maintain environmental quality, and promote plant and animal health. It’s about viewing soil as a living, dynamic ecosystem rather than just an inert growing medium.
H3: What are the main threats to soil health?
Several factors contribute to soil degradation, including erosion, compaction, nutrient depletion, salinization, pollution, and loss of organic matter. Unsustainable agricultural practices, deforestation, overgrazing, and industrial activities are major drivers of these threats.
H3: How can I tell if my soil is healthy?
There are several indicators of soil health, including soil structure, water infiltration rate, organic matter content, biological activity, and nutrient availability. Visual assessments, such as observing the presence of earthworms and the color and texture of the soil, can provide valuable insights. Professional soil testing is also recommended for a more comprehensive assessment.
H3: What is soil organic matter and why is it so important?
Soil organic matter (SOM) is the fraction of the soil composed of dead plant and animal tissues, and partially or fully decomposed materials. It is crucial for improving soil structure, water retention, nutrient availability, and carbon sequestration. Increasing SOM is a key strategy for improving soil health.
H3: What are some sustainable farming practices that promote soil health?
Several sustainable farming practices can significantly improve soil health, including cover cropping, no-till farming, crop rotation, composting, and integrated pest management. These practices minimize soil disturbance, increase organic matter, improve nutrient cycling, and reduce the need for synthetic fertilizers and pesticides.
H3: What are cover crops and how do they help?
Cover crops are plants that are grown primarily to benefit the soil rather than for harvest. They help to prevent erosion, suppress weeds, improve soil structure, increase organic matter, and fix nitrogen in the soil. Examples include clover, rye, and oats.
H3: What is no-till farming and what are its benefits?
No-till farming involves planting crops directly into the soil without tilling or plowing. This practice helps to reduce erosion, conserve moisture, improve soil structure, increase organic matter, and reduce fuel consumption.

H3: What role do earthworms play in soil health?
Earthworms are ecosystem engineers that play a vital role in soil health. They aerate the soil, improve drainage, decompose organic matter, and release nutrients in a form that plants can readily absorb. Their presence is a good indicator of healthy soil.
H3: How does climate change affect soil health?
Climate change is already impacting soil health in several ways, including increasing temperatures, changing precipitation patterns, and increasing the frequency of extreme weather events. These changes can lead to increased erosion, nutrient depletion, and loss of organic matter, further degrading soil health.
